Fly Fishing
According to records, Fly Fishing in Slovenia dates back over 100 years; along with the tradition of organised sport fishing. So expect to fish the majority of Slovenia’s rivers, streams and lakes, divided between the Adriatic and Black Sea drainage basins. The top fly fishing river in Slovenia being the Soča, followed by the Sava and their tributaries. Indigenous to the Soča River and a major drawcard for foreign fishermen is the Marble Trout 'Salmo trutta marmoratous'. Growing to an enormous size, it can prove difficult to catch as it lives a reclusive life beneath giant boulders along the rivers length. Whereas many species of fish are artificially stocked in Europe, it is considered rare, however good management that the fish population in Slovenia is self-sustaining. One method of maintaining this is 'catch and release' fishing. This favoured method of fishing utilises articifial flies that do little damage to the fish. Fishermen familiar with the Behm fly might know of its roots in the Soča Valley; also, amongst the world’s first artificial lures - several originated here.
Lake Bohinj is the largest Alpine lake in Slovenia, with a maximum depth of 40m. Fishing here is possible from either the shore of the lake or from a boat; fishing from bridges is not permitted. You are allowed one rod with either one natural or one artificial lure only. Fishing with live bait (fish, shell or bone worm) is not permitted.

Lake Cerknica, the disappearing lake; when full, it is the countries largest lake. On the lake the following conditions apply. Fly fishing with one artificial fly, spinning with one artifical bait. Coarse fishing is permitted with natural baits. The use of bone worm or sculpin is not permitted.
Offering outstanding fly fishing Cerkniščica is a small, beautiful chalkstream river. Here you will find Brown and Rainbow Trout along with Chub.

Obrh is the Karst river, it does not have a strong current. The number of fishing permits for the fishing season is restricted to 100. Due to the limited number of permits and natural conditions of the river, it is abound with fish. The permitted daily catch is one brown trout or one rainbow trout or one Grayling. You are restricted to fishing with one fly, tied to a single hook. It is mandatory to use barbless hooks.

The Soča River quite easily takes the lead in the competition for Slovenia's best fishing and most beautiful river. The river is managed by three separate organisations. The Soča also plays home to the only indigenous species of trout in the western river system of Slovenia; the "Marble Trout", a true draw card for many foreign and local fishermen alike. The illusive Marble Trout grows to a healthy size, with the world record trout reaching a sumly 120.7 cm, weighing 25 kg. Just don't expect them to jump on your fly too quickly.
